What Is an Address Data Management System?

An Address Data Management System is a centralized solution designed to handle address-related data through:

  • Data Collection: Capturing address information from multiple sources (e.g., forms, CRM, e-commerce platforms).

  • Address Validation: Verifying addresses against postal databases to ensure accuracy.

  • Standardization: Formatting addresses according to postal guidelines.

  • Deduplication: Identifying and merging duplicate records to prevent redundancy.

  • Updating and Maintenance: Keeping address data current with periodic verification.


Key Components of an Address Data Management System

1. Address Capture and Entry

This feature collects address information through web forms, checkout pages, or manual entry in CRM systems. Address Autocomplete enhances data entry accuracy.

2. Address Standardization

Standardization ensures that addresses follow the correct format based on postal regulations (e.g., USPS, Canada Post, Royal Mail).

3. Address Verification and Validation

ADMS checks addresses against official postal databases to confirm their accuracy, identifying incomplete or incorrect entries.

4. Geolocation Services

Some systems integrate with geolocation APIs to verify address coordinates and enable accurate location mapping.

5. Duplicate Address Detection

The system identifies and removes duplicate addresses to maintain a clean database.

6. Integration with CRM and ERP Systems

ADMS seamlessly integrates with Customer Relationship Management (CRM) and Enterprise Resource Planning (ERP) software for efficient data management.

7. Compliance and Security

Ensures that address data complies with data protection regulations such as GDPR, CCPA, and HIPAA (for healthcare-related addresses).


Benefits of an Address Data Management System

1. Reduces Undeliverable Mail

By ensuring accurate addresses, ADMS reduces the number of undeliverable shipments, saving businesses time and money.

2. Enhances Customer Experience

Customers receive their deliveries on time, improving satisfaction and brand trust.

3. Optimizes Marketing Campaigns

Accurate address data helps businesses target the right audience for direct mail marketing campaigns, improving response rates.

4. Saves Operational Costs

Incorrect addresses lead to wasted postage, labor, and inventory costs. ADMS prevents such inefficiencies.

5. Increases Data Accuracy and Compliance

By maintaining updated address records, businesses comply with postal regulations and avoid penalties.

6. Improves Fraud Prevention

Address verification helps detect fraudulent transactions and fake address entries, safeguarding businesses from scams.


Best Practices for Implementing an Address Data Management System

1. Choose a Reliable Address Validation API

Select a system that integrates with postal services like USPS, Google Maps, or Loqate for accurate address verification.

2. Automate Address Entry with Autocomplete

Reduce manual entry errors by implementing real-time address suggestions in forms.

3. Perform Regular Data Audits

Schedule periodic address verification to update records and remove outdated information.

4. Integrate with Business Software

Ensure your ADMS connects with CRM, ERP, and e-commerce platforms for seamless operations.

5. Ensure Compliance with Data Privacy Laws

Implement security measures to protect customer address data and comply with GDPR, CCPA, or HIPAA regulations.

6. Use AI and Machine Learning for Data Cleansing

Leverage AI-driven tools to identify errors, correct misspellings, and standardize addresses.
